Canine Unit Decontamination Services Near Me: Bio-Tec's Expert K9 Biohazard Remediation For law enforcement, military, search and rescue, and security organizations, their canine units are more than just animals they are highly trained, courageous, and indispensable team members. These working dogs operate in diverse and often challenging environments, making their vehicles, kennels, and tactical gear susceptible to a wide array of contaminants.   • What training do crime scene cleanup professionals undergo?

    Training includes biohazard remediation, proper chemical handling, PPE usage, decontamination procedures, and regulatory compliance.

  • What are the health risks associated with meth lab contamination?

    Exposure to residues from meth labs can cause respiratory issues, headaches, skin irritation, dizziness, and, in severe cases, long-term health complications like organ damage. Children, pregnant individuals, and those with pre-existing health conditions are particularly vulnerable.

  • What types of incidents require crime scene cleanup?

    Incidents such as homicides, suicides, violent crimes, accidental deaths, chemical spills, and other events involving biohazards require cleanup.

  • What role does air quality testing play in asthma and allergy management?

    Air quality testing is an essential tool in managing asthma and allergies. Pollutants and allergens such as dust mites, mold spores, pollen, and pet dander are common triggers for asthma attacks and allergic reactions. Testing provides detailed insights into the types and levels of these irritants in the air, enabling targeted solutions. For instance, testing may reveal mold in a home’s HVAC system, which can be remediated to prevent future health issues. Similarly, detecting high pollen levels can prompt the use of advanced filtration systems. By reducing these triggers, individuals with asthma and allergies can experience improved air quality and a better quality of life.
